{ config, lib, pkgs, ... }:
with lib;
let
kernelVersion = config.boot.kernelPackages.kernel.version;
linuxKernelMinVersion = "5.8";
kernelPatch = pkgs.kernelPatches.ath_regd_optional // {
extraConfig = ''
ATH_USER_REGD y
'';
};
in
{
options.networking.wireless.athUserRegulatoryDomain = mkOption {
default = false;
type = types.bool;
description = ''
If enabled, sets the ATH_USER_REGD kernel config switch to true to
disable the enforcement of EEPROM regulatory restrictions for ath
drivers. Requires at least Linux ${linuxKernelMinVersion}.
'';
};
config = mkIf config.networking.wireless.athUserRegulatoryDomain {
assertions = singleton {
assertion = lessThan 0 (builtins.compareVersions kernelVersion linuxKernelMinVersion);
message = "ATH_USER_REGD patch for kernels older than ${linuxKernelMinVersion} not ported yet!";
};
boot.kernelPatches = [ kernelPatch ];
};
}
